Following a sell-out season in Sydney, the Kit Kat Klub is returning to Melbourne in all its decadence for a new Australian revival of Cabaret playing at The Athenaeum Theatre from 27 April!
Winner of 12 Tony Awards, 8 Academy Awards and 7 BAFTA Awards, Cabaret wows audiences and critics alike time and time again sky-rocketing the careers its starts. Fifty years ago in 1966 the original Broadway production made a household name of Joel Grey who shook audiences as The Emcee. Two years later an unassuming Judi Dench stole the show as Sally Bowles on London’s West End. Arguably the most iconic movie musical of all time made a star of Liza Minnelli when she brought Sally Bowles to the silver screen directed by Bob Fosse.
Cabaret in its musical form is based on The Berlin Stories by famous author Christopher Isherwood who exchanged his upper-middle-class conservative upbringing for the sexual freedom and social liberation of Berlin during the bustling 1930s. Cabaret the musical, adapted by song and lyrics team Kander and Ebb, became a semi-biographical portrait of Isherwood’s life, celebrating life on the edge.
Cabaret features the amazing Paul Capsis as Emcee; Kate Fitzpatrick (Fräulein Schneider) Debora Krizak (Fräulein Kost) John O’May (Herr Schultz), Jason Kos (Clifford Bradshaw), along with Australian actress, singer and leading lady of musical theatre Chelsea Gibb (Sally Bowles).
